General Discussion / [Utility] Advanced Server Manager
« on: May 13, 2016, 04:53:14 PM »
I got tired of having to go in-game to change a lot of Blockland's server settings when I wanted to host a dedicated server.
So I made a nice GUI program so you can change many things outside of Blockland!

Initial Release v0.9.4 (Bug Fixes)
Features
  • Launch dedicated Blockland server and see output
  • Select multiple parameters to launch the server with
  • View all players currently in server
  • Change enabled add-ons
  • Change enabled music
  • Edit admins and super admins
  • Edit banlist (currently only when the server is running)
  • Edit basic server preferences while the server is running
  • Change server colorset
  • Scan your add-ons folder for CrapOns
  • Easily enable Zeblote's server crash fix

Modification Help / [Resource] Rot.js Digger Dungeon Generator
« on: September 25, 2013, 06:38:37 PM »
So I ported the Rot.js Digger Dungeon generator over to Torquescript.
https://github.com/ZSNO/Rot.tqs_Dungeon
Use it however you like, but if you do please gimme credit for the port.

Execute map.cs to load all scripts.

To initialize RotMap for generating call
Code: [Select]
RotMap.call(width,height);Then call
Code: [Select]
RotMap.create();For a pretty dungeon to be outputted to your console.

The map is stored via
Code: [Select]
RotMap.map.m[x,y]so if you want to access them use that syntax

The doors between features are stored in each room's data.
So you can basically get to them by going through
Code: [Select]
RotMap.rooms.r[room number].doors.getObject(door number);(I'm too lazy to convert rooms to a simgroup so get the count of rooms by using rooms.count)
Rooms start at 1 and go up, e.g. r1, r2, r3 . . .
The door coords are stored via .x and .y
EX:
Code: [Select]
%x = RotMap.rooms.r[1].doors.getObject(0).x;
You can stop it from echoing the map to console by deleting line #82 in digger.cs
Code: [Select]
dumpMapToConsole();
Btw all the map data is deleted by the end of the .create(); function, so get all the data you wanted by then.

Games / Steam Databases Hacked
« on: November 10, 2011, 04:54:25 PM »
I just quit Garry's mod and this update news window came up
Quote from: Steam Update News
November 10th, 2011
Dear Steam Users and Steam Forum Users:

Our Steam forums were defaced on the evening of Sunday, November 6. We began investigating and found that the intrusion goes beyond the Steam forums.

We learned that intruders obtained access to a Steam database in addition to the forums. This database contained information including user names, hashed and salted passwords, game purchases, email addresses, billing addresses and encrypted credit card information. We do not have evidence that encrypted credit card numbers or personally identifying information were taken by the intruders, or that the protection on credit card numbers or passwords was cracked. We are still investigating.

We don’t have evidence of credit card misuse at this time. Nonetheless you should watch your credit card activity and statements closely.

While we only know of a few forum accounts that have been compromised, all forum users will be required to change their passwords the next time they login. If you have used your Steam forum password on other accounts you should change those passwords as well.

We do not know of any compromised Steam accounts, so we are not planning to force a change of Steam account passwords (which are separate from forum passwords). However, it wouldn’t be a bad idea to change that as well, especially if it is the same as your Steam forum account password.

We will reopen the forums as soon as we can.

I am truly sorry this happened, and I apologize for the inconvenience.

Gabe.
